Abstract

Among the many sciences in the world, the highest, highest and most beneficial knowledge is the knowledge of the Holy Qur'an. Along with the benefits of reciting the Holy Qur'an, knowing the word of Allah obtaining important and valuable points from it and devoting one's abilities to it has been described as a commendable and good practice. With the revelation of the Holy Qur'an, the process of knowing its concepts began, which is ongoing. During the time of the Companions, the interpretation of the Qur'an expanded further and keeping in mind the time and circumstances, many scholars and thinkers set rules and regulations and interpreted the Qur'an in their light. The famous Muhaddith Imam Abd al-Razzaq Sana'i is also among these gentlemen. He is considered a muhaddith, mufsir, and jurist and he compiled important books on various sciences. The main book of Tafsir on the subject of interpretation is known as Tafsir Abdul Razzaq, in which he followed the main method of Tafsir. Tried to explain Quranic verses with other verses or blessed hadith. The meaning of the verse has been explained through the sayings of the companions, followers and predecessors in several places. Imam Abd al-Razzaq is famous as a Muhaddith, so in Tafsir, Imam Muhaddith has adopted the style of the Muhaddith or the method of the commentators. Or did he try to adopt any innovation in the interpretation? to research about the same issues, the light will be shed on "Imam Abd al-Razzaq's methods and styles in interpretation" below.
